Netmarble Introduces 'Payco Meal Ticket'
[Asia Economy Reporter Buaeri] NHN Payco announced on the 14th that its mobile meal ticket service 'Payco Meal Ticket' has been introduced to Netmarble and Coway.
About 5,000 employees of Netmarble, Coway, and their affiliates can use the Payco app to make payments at the restaurant and in-house cafe within the new office building 'G Tower' in Guro-gu, Seoul, as well as at the Payco Meal Ticket Zone established in the Guro Digital Complex.
Orders at the in-house cafe through 'Payco Order' have been well received for reducing waiting time and face-to-face contact, expanding to about 70% of all cafe orders since its introduction in March this year.
NHN Payco stated, "We will continue to provide optimized solutions for increasingly diverse corporate welfare systems, such as operating in-house cafes and providing meal allowances for remote work."
